Springfield is a growing community in Sarpy County south of Omaha, part of the Omaha-Council Bluffs metropolitan area's southward expansion into what was recently farm country. Nebraska's Great Plains climate delivers the full extreme range — summer heat indices above 105°F and winter wind chills below -25°F — while Sarpy County's position in the Omaha metro gives Springfield access to a larger contractor base than more rural Nebraska communities.
Sarpy County's suburban growth means a high proportion of Springfield homes are newer construction with modern systems, but builder-grade equipment remains the standard. Local HVAC contractors offer variable-speed and two-stage system upgrades that dramatically improve comfort in the open floor plans common to new Nebraska construction without requiring full replacement.
Nebraska's tornado and severe weather season runs May through July, and Sarpy County is in the core of the region's most active storm corridor. Post-hailstorm condenser inspection is a standard spring maintenance item for every homeowner in the Omaha metro — hail events severe enough to damage condenser fins occur nearly every year.

Licensing Requirement: HVAC contractors in NEBRASKA must hold a current state contractor license and carry general liability and workers' compensation insurance. All technicians handling refrigerants must hold EPA Section 608 certification.

Before calling a technician, these checks can save time and help you describe the problem accurately.
Check Accessible Ductwork
Duct leaks waste 20-30% of conditioned air. Run your hand along accessible joints while the system runs to feel for escaping air.
Verify Smart Thermostat Compatibility
Not all smart thermostats work with all HVAC systems. Check for a C-wire (common wire) before purchasing u2014 many older systems lack one.
Clear Outdoor Unit Clearance
The outdoor condenser needs at least 2 feet of clearance. Remove leaves, debris, and overgrown vegetation to maintain proper airflow.
